In thousands of classrooms within and beyond the United States, Don and Jenny Killgallon’s sentence-composing method has given students tools to become better writers. By focusing on the sentence, the Killgallons in their numerous textbooks for students--all levels, from upper elementary through college--changed the way teachers and their students look at language, literature, and writing.Their first-ever book for teachers, SENTENCE-COMPOSING TEACHER'S HANDBOOK is a comprehensive resource for validating, teaching, varying, and assessing the sentence-composing method. Rowling for extra practice, homework, independent study--or an alternative to the STUDENT ACTIVITIES texbook.The sentence-composing method originated by the Killgallons links grammar, writing, and literature through imitating sentences by authors. Unlike traditional grammar approaches that emphasize sentence dissection, the Killgallons' sentence-composing method emphasizes sentence connection, teaching students connections between how authors build sentences and how they can learn to build sentences using the same tools of authors. The method provides training in sentence structure through varied activities—matching, exchanging, unscrambling, combining, imitating, expanding, multiplying—using literature as a writing school with a faculty of authors teaching students tools for building better sentences.IMITATION: THE FOUNDATION OF SENTENCE COMPOSING Sentence imitating demonstrates that authors’ sentences have “architecture,” and that the structure of the sentence is its blueprint. With sentence imitating activities, students build their own sentences from the same blueprint with surprising ease.Authors frequently, students infrequently, use a variety of tools in building sentences. The sentence-composing method teaches students to use the same variety of tools of authors in their own sentences. Just as infinitely varied music can be based upon just a few notes and chords, those sentence-building tools allow for the creation of an infinite variety of sentence structures.Imitating the sentence-building tools of authors provides the how, but also enhances the what. With the focus on just one sentence at a time, through varied imitation activities, students succeed, sometimes astonishingly, in building sentences like authors in both structure and content.CREATION: THE GOAL OF SENTENCE COMPOSING Imitation and creation often complement each other: a sentence model by an author is both an end-point and a starting-point. Imitating sentences by authors, students borrow something (structure) and contribute something (content). As a result, students understand the link between imitation, which is the foundation of sentence composing, and creation, its goal. They learn the sentence-building tools of authors, simultaneously discovering their own significant voices as writers, and lastingly hearing the whispering of other voices—those of the authors of their model sentences, whose voices helped students discover their own.
